The Sheetmetal Fabricator is responsible for cutting, forming and finishing sheet metal according to print requirements. This position is for someone who is hands on, detail oriented, and able to work with minimal supervision. The role involves operating safely at all times by following company procedures and alerting management to potential hazards. The fabricator will fabricate sheet metal parts to specification using forming, cutting, sanding, tapping, and countersinking techniques. They will interpret both metric and imperial prints and use precision measuring tools to ensure accuracy and quality. Inspecting finished parts for defects and compliance with specifications, performing basic equipment maintenance as needed, and collaborating with the team to maintain a clean, organized workspace are also key responsibilities. The position encourages driving continuous improvement by contributing innovative solutions to reduce cost and lead times for low-volume production.
